Fasting while on antipsychotics: an exploration of the decision-making process of Muslim patients during Ramadan

Fasting during the holy month of Ramadan is one of the five pillars of Islam. Adherents to the Muslim faith are expected to abstain from drinking or eating during daylight hours.
